You guys can feel free to talk about "suggest" subs in a round about way. Since American Audio doesn't make any subs...YET! There are many good subs out there.

Some questions to help us help you better.
Are you looking for active or passive?
What is your current setup (remember you can't mention brands)?
How big are the venues you will use these in?
How many people do you play for?
What types of events?
